Transaction 6913b394805211a831a4f7fe5916726cd27e58d0fd5c7103f30873ffdc417e4f
1 Input
1 Output
-
6913b394805211a831a4f7fe5916726cd27e58d0fd5c7103f30873ffdc417e4f:0
- value
- 1998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f395591f3e7e36a3c2d00555cfdf907c6fb9115 OP_EQUAL
- address
- 3Bq7cVS6guJGcdBws1P2zg8yiPs8NqLEFq